WELCOME TO OLD TOWN We love Copenhagen’s oldest neighborhood with its small, narrow streets and crooked houses. Here you will find a myriad of great shopping streets, cozy cafes, restaurants, Galleries and charming canals. The main artery of Copenhagen Old Town is the pedestrian street “Strædet” that runs from Højbro Square to Vester Voldgade. Strædet in Copenhagen is a street known for its many design and retail shops. It is also full of pleasant cafes, where one can enjoy both food and beverages outside or inside. You can easily spend a day on Strædet and the many small side streets – shop for your home or closet, find that perfect gift and enjoy a cold drink in the afternoon sun. NYHAVN Nyhavn Canal is one of Copenhagen’s absolute top tourist attractions. It’s a perfect place to start or end a long day of sightseeing. Dine at one of the many charming restaurants or do as Copenhageners – enjoy a beer on the quayside. Nyhavn Canal is probably Denmark’s largest tourist attraction with free admission – and a must-see landmark. Nyhavn Canal was originally called Den Nye Havn (The New Harbour) and dates back to 1673. It started as a port where vessels from all over the world would dock. Life in the harbour would be abuzz with sailors, taverns, parties and ladies of the evening. The beautiful, old and crooked canalside houses, which were previously used by merchants, are now beautifully restored and the area is filled with charming restaurants and bars. GRÅBRØDRETORV Gråbrødretorv, one of the most beautiful and photographed squares in Copenhagen, is a must visit. Named after the grey friars’ abbey that once stood here, Gråbrødretorv now offers a wide selection of restaurants and specialty shops. Many of the restaurants have outdoor seating and from here you can enjoy the view of the colourful 17th century houses and the magnificent plane tree.

THE DAVID COLLECTION The David Collection is centrally located in historic Copenhagen, close to the King’s Garden. The museum features three permanent collections, all of which stem from the time of the founder, C.L. David. The Islamic Collection, which in an international context is the museum’s most significant, consists of exquisite arts and crafts from the 7th-century until the mid-19th-century from an area stretching from Spain in the west to China to the east and from Uzbekistan in north to Yemen in the south. The European 18th-Century Collection contains a rich selection of artworks from the 18th and 19th centuries – furniture design, French and German porcelain, Danish faience and silverware as well as Danish, Dutch and French paintings. The Collection of Danish Early Modern Art consists of paintings and sculptures from between 1880-1950 by Danish artists. KRONBORG CASTLE Kronborg Castle dominates the town of Elsinore and overlooks the Sound, which is now the border between Denmark and Sweden. Kronborg was once a great medieval castle, a majestic Renaissance palace and a powerful fortress. On sunny days, the gilt of the spires and the glint of the sun sparkle in the calm waters of the Sound. On other days, when nature is on the rampage, the waves crash around the castle and send sea spray up to the cannons on the windswept flag bastion. Kronborg has a wondrous and colourful history. Architecturally, this Renaissance castle is second to none, which is why Kronborg has been a UNESCO World Heritage Site since 2000. KRONBORG 2C 3000 HELSINGĂ˜R WWW.KONGELIGESLOTTE.DK 137

MOSEDE FORT What happens in a neutral state during a world war? During WW1, Denmark was caught between its powerful neighbor to the south, Germany, and its biggest trading partner, Great Britain. Balancing war trade, humanitarian efforts, diplomacy and military precautions, Denmark walked a tightrope between the two. To keep the balance, the state also had to bridge growing social divisions created by war trade and war costs. From this, the Danish welfare state model was born in. Through immersive and interactive installations, photos and objects, you can experience this dramatic story at the coastal fort, Mosede. LOUISIANA Louisiana Museum of Modern Art strikes that rare balance between art, architecture and landscape in a unique interaction. The museum, which is located along the coast in northern Zealand with a panoramic view of the Sound, frames the Sculpture Park, where you can you can explore more than 60 sculptures from the collection. Louisiana has an international reputation for staging exhibitions of both classical and contemporary masters as well as architecture and thematic presentations. Louisiana presents eight to ten exhibitions annually along with different presentations of works from the distinguished art collection of more than 3,500. ARKEN Only 20 kilometers south of Copenhagen lies ARKEN, Denmark’s newest museum of modern art. ARKEN offers world-class art. Each year the museum puts on 5 - 7 different exhibitions of modern Danish, Nordic and international art from new, young talents to established names. ARKEN houses a great collection of modern art and has one of Europe’s most important collections from the renowned British artist Damien Hirst. ARKEN lies like a huge sculpture out towards Køge Bay and is a major work in Danish architecture. As the name implies, ARKEN was created to look like a metaphorical beached ship. The maritime architecture and the museum’s identity both revolve around the location, and with the establishment of the Art Island, the water has come all the way up to the museum. NATIONAL GALLERY OF DENMARK No other museum in Denmark shows such a rich and varied selection of art history - from the early Renaissance to the art of tomorrow. Here’s the best of everything: paintings, sculptures, drawings, graphics, photography, video works and installation art - in short 700 years of art in the heart of Copenhagen. The museum houses many gems, including the masterpiece Christ as the suffering Savior by Renaissance artist Andrea Mantegna, a very large collection of Danish Golden Age art, the country’s most comprehensive collection of Danish contemporary art - and one of the world’s best Matisse collections. THE MUSEUM OF NATIONAL HISTORY Art, culture and history is gathered at king Christian 4.s renaissance castle, which is one of Copenhagen suburban’s finest museums. A tour of Frederiksborg Castle’s many beautiful rooms is a journey through 500 years of Danish history. The story is told through portraits, paintings, furniture and decorative arts and on your way you will meet kings, queens, nobles, bourgeois, all of which have helped to shape Denmark’s history and development from the middle ages to the 21st century. THE BLUE PLANET The Blue Planet - Aquarium is Northern Europe’s largest aquarium and offers a unique experience for children and adults. The Blue Planet has water on all side and is intended to give the visitors a feeling of being under water. The new building has five “arms” from the center of the aquarium. That way the guests can choose their own way around the aquarium to see the exotic animals. Ocean tank, Amazonas and Coral Reef Experience the Ocean Tank, which is the biggest aquarium at The Blue Planet, where hammerhead sharks swim together with rays and moray eels in four millions litres azure sea water. The Coral Reef shows colourful fish and other animals that live in the coral. In the area, Amazonas, you will find butterflies and birds flying around. You can experience four aquariums from above or from the water level. Under the big waterfall, 3,000 piranhas and anacondas swim. ROSENBORG & KONGENS HAVE Rosenborg Castle was built by Christian IV as a country summerhouse, and up to 1624 it was developed into a Dutch Renaissance castle. The castle houses the Royal Danish Collections and the Crown Jewels. King’s Gardens are the country’s oldest royal gardens and were also established in the Renaissance style by Christian IV. The gardens are a popular retreat and are visited by an estimated 2.5 million people per year. WWW.SES.DK 154
